Sanctuary City Stories: The Role of Indigenous Communities

from Sanctuary City Stories

In this episode, we explore the often overlooked role of Indigenous communities in the sanctuary city movement. We delve into the unique challenges and contributions of these communities, their historical perspective on migration, and how their traditions and values shape their involvement in providing sanctuary. We also examine the intersection of Indigenous rights and immigrant rights, and the ways in which these communities are working together to create safe spaces for all.
